Comments on methodology

*Dear Author, check table 1, row 6 are you sure from this Absorption % of PET value? because of the absorption of PET = ZERO OR small value.

****This test was applied to show the effect of fire on the concrete samples by using a direct flame on specimens.

The examination was done according to any specification,? please mention it.

Comments on data and results

*Table 4:cheek this Velocity (m/s)I think the velocity (UPV) measured by( km/sec).

-** in Fig. 12:Reduction in dardened unit weight should be corrected to a reduction in dry unit weight .

***Figure 13 does not show any relationship between the mechanical properties of the PET concrete???

what are you meaning by these words?

****Figure 18 shows the forms of specimen before and after 300 s of exposure to the flame.

why you used 300 sec according to what ?

*Fig. 21: Pictures of smoke rising from samples

according to this Fig.thats mean this work, not Eco friendly

you can added as a reference
